  • Description:

    Tie-1/Tie and Tie-2/Tek are receptor tyrosine kinases with unique structural characteristics including two immunoglobulin-like domains flanking three epidermal growth factor (EGF) -like domains, followed by three fibronectin type III-like repeats in the extracellular region, and a split tyrosine kinase domain in the cytoplasmic region. Tie-2 is involved in vascular stabilization and remodeling. Although less well understood, Tie-1 may also act as an ANG receptor, possibly in complex with Tie-2. Human Tie-2 cDNA encodes a 1124 amino acid (aa) residue precursor protein with an 18 residue putative signal peptide, a 727 residue extracellular domain and a 354 residue cytoplasmic domain. Tie-2 is a receptor for the angiopoietin (ANG) family: ANG-1, ANG-2, and ANG-3 (mouse) /-4 (human) . Ang-2 has been reported to act as an antagonist for Ang-1. Mice engineered to overexpress Ang-2 or to lack Ang-1 or Tie-2 display similar angiogenesis defects.
